The Certified Specialist Programme in Public Sector Pension Planning is designed to equip professionals with the advanced knowledge and skills necessary to navigate the complexities of public sector pension schemes. This intensive program focuses on providing a comprehensive understanding of the legal, financial, and actuarial aspects of pension planning within the public sector.
Learning outcomes include a thorough grasp of pension legislation, actuarial valuation techniques, investment strategies specific to public sector funds, and risk management within these unique financial environments. Graduates will be adept at developing and implementing effective pension strategies, conducting thorough analyses, and offering expert advice on pension fund management and policy.
The programme duration varies depending on the specific institution offering the certification, typically ranging from several months to a year of part-time or full-time study. The curriculum often includes a blend of online learning modules, workshops, and practical case studies to ensure a robust and applicable learning experience.
